Can a QR Code Itself Be Password Protected?
Standard static QR codes cannot store passwords inside their pixel patterns. A static code simply translates plain text or a fixed web link into a scannable graphic, meaning any smartphone reader decodes the exact same endpoint data immediately upon scanning.
To secure access, password protection must take place either at the redirect level or at the target destination. You can achieve this using two main approaches:
- Redirect-level protection: Using a penjana kod QR dinamik to intercept the scan and require password authentication before redirecting visitors to the target resource.
- Destination-level protection: Securing the host environment or protecting the file directly (such as creating a password-gated document) before linking it.
Both methods prevent unauthorized users from viewing confidential resources, even if your physical QR code is displayed in a public location.

Dynamic QR Code Access Controls
Dynamic QR codes rely on a short redirect link rather than hardcoding the final URL into the image. This short link allows you to manage security settings on the platform hosting the code. You can enable password requirements, update the destination link at any time, or revoke access entirely without reprinting your physical materials.
Password-Protected File Uploads
If you are sharing files directly, you can password-protect the file prior to converting it into a scannable graphic. When using a Penjana kod QR PDF, you can upload an encrypted PDF or host your document on a secure platform requiring authentication. Users who scan the code reach the document viewer but must enter the correct credentials to open and read the file.
Expiration Dates and Usage Limits
Access control extends beyond passwords. You can combine credential requirements with rules like calendar expirations or maximum scan counts. Setting these parameters ensures that once an offer or internal meeting concludes, the link automatically deactivates. How to Set Up a Password-Protected QR Code Step-by-Step
Follow these steps to create a password-gated access flow for your business or marketing materials:


- Select your content type: Choose the format you want to share, such as a website URL using a penjana kod QR pautan or a document file.
- Configure access security: Enable password requirements in your dynamic management dashboard or apply password protection directly to your target file before uploading.
- Customize the visual design: Add brand colors, custom frames, and an official logo using a flexible penjana kod QR to build user trust and reduce fraud risks.
- Distribute credentials separately: Share the password with authorized users through a separate channel, such as email confirmation, welcome packets, or direct messages, rather than placing it near the code.
- Test across multiple devices: Scan the code using both iOS and Android camera apps to confirm that the password prompt triggers correctly before printing or publishing.
Best Practices for Secure QR Code Deployment
Implementing access protection requires following cybersecurity standards to prevent data leaks and unauthorized scans:


- Use strong password standards: Require passwords to be at least 15 characters long for single-factor protection to prevent automated guessing attempts.
- Require HTTPS endpoints: Ensure the destination server uses SSL encryption to protect data in transit. You can read more about how encryption secures QR code data for deeper security insights.
- Inspect physical displays regularly: Routinely monitor printed touchpoints in public areas to ensure physical codes have not been altered or covered by unauthorized overlays, mitigating key risiko privasi kod QR.
- Monitor access analytics: Track scan frequency, locations, and user agent data in your management dashboard to identify suspicious traffic patterns or unauthorized access attempts.
